We'd love to hire 4-5 Community Support Specialist to work between 10-30 hours a week coaching independent living skills to individuals with an intellectual disability and/or brain injury diagnosis. The amazing people that we work with live in communities around town, and can't wait to learn to do more on their own! The position can be flexible and fun, but does require:
1) High School Diploma/GED
2) Driver's License in good standing & auto insurance in your name
3) Background check
4) Great attitude and willingness to learn and be creative at work.

Bridges is looking to add another therapist to our team of amazing LCSW and LPC's! We are a social service agency dedicated to serving the physical and mental health of our community. We serve a diverse population of individuals with varied support needs. We have a deep commitment to creative collaboration and are living in a unique time which requires extra compassion and space for healing. We are seeking a fully licensed LCSW or LPC to provide individual and group counseling. The scope of those served might include individuals with diagnoses such as anxiety/depression, IDD, physical disability, traumatic brain injury, severe and persistent mental illness, and dual diagnosis.

This position provides employment with a well established counseling department, with flexibility and self-direction. Caseloads may vary from 10-30 individuals, based on the provider’s wishes and schedule. We want to grow as you do. The position does require the ability to provide a mixture of in person and telehealth services; based on referral needs and public health and safety. Open office times include flexible Mondays and Fridays, and most days in the late afternoon/evening hours or weekends.
